传媒安卓站-为您提供一个绿色下载空间!
当前位置: 首页 > 游戏资讯 > 教程

什么属于系统分析工具,系统分析工具应用与分类概述

来源:小编 更新:2025-11-01 03:01:17

用手机看

扫描二维码随时看1.在手机上浏览
2.分享给你的微信好友或朋友圈

你有没有想过,在处理复杂问题时,那些神奇的系统分析工具是如何帮我们拨开迷雾,找到答案的呢?今天,就让我带你一起探索究竟什么属于系统分析工具,它们又是如何发挥作用的吧!

一、揭开系统分析工具的神秘面纱

首先,得弄清楚什么是系统分析工具。简单来说,系统分析工具就是那些帮助我们理解、分析和优化系统性能的软件或硬件。它们可以是专门为某个领域设计的,也可以是通用的。那么,哪些工具可以算作系统分析工具呢?

二、系统分析工具的大家庭

1. 性能监控工具

这类工具主要用来监控系统的性能,比如CPU、内存、磁盘等。比如,Linux系统中的`top`、`htop`、`vmstat`等,Windows系统中的`Task Manager`等。它们可以帮助我们实时了解系统的运行状态,及时发现并解决问题。

2. 日志分析工具

系统运行过程中会产生大量的日志文件,这些日志文件记录了系统的运行轨迹。通过日志分析工具,我们可以快速定位问题,比如`ELK`(Elasticsearch、Logstash、Kibana)栈、`Graylog`、`Splunk`等。

3. 网络分析工具

网络是现代系统的重要组成部分,网络分析工具可以帮助我们了解网络流量、监控网络性能、发现网络故障等。常见的网络分析工具有`Wireshark`、`Nmap`、`Fiddler`等。

4. 代码分析工具

代码是系统的灵魂,代码分析工具可以帮助我们检查代码质量、发现潜在问题。比如,`SonarQube`、`PMD`、`Checkstyle`等。

5. 数据可视化工具

数据可视化工具可以将复杂的数据以图形化的方式呈现出来,帮助我们更好地理解数据。比如,`Tableau`、`Power BI`、`Grafana`等。

三、系统分析工具的应用场景

1. 系统性能优化

通过性能监控工具,我们可以发现系统瓶颈,针对性地进行优化。比如,调整系统配置、优化代码、升级硬件等。

2. 故障排查

当系统出现问题时,我们可以通过日志分析工具和网络分析工具快速定位故障原因,及时解决问题。

3. 安全审计

通过代码分析工具,我们可以检查代码中的安全漏洞,提高系统的安全性。

4. 数据驱动决策

数据可视化工具可以帮助我们更好地理解数据,为决策提供依据。

四、如何选择合适的系统分析工具

1. 明确需求

首先,要明确自己的需求,比如是性能监控、日志分析、网络分析还是代码分析等。

2. 考虑兼容性

选择工具时,要考虑其与现有系统的兼容性,避免因兼容性问题导致不必要的麻烦。

3. 易用性

工具的易用性也是选择时需要考虑的因素。一个易用的工具可以降低学习成本,提高工作效率。

4. 社区支持

一个活跃的社区可以为用户提供丰富的资源和解决方案,有助于解决在使用过程中遇到的问题。

5. 成本

要考虑成本因素。有些工具可能需要付费,而有些则是开源的。根据自己的预算选择合适的工具。

系统分析工具是现代系统不可或缺的一部分。掌握这些工具,可以帮助我们更好地理解、分析和优化系统。希望这篇文章能帮助你找到适合自己的系统分析工具,让你的工作更加得心应手!


玩家评论

此处添加你的第三方评论代码
Copyright © 2018-2024 传媒安卓站 版权所有